What they do
A Tractor-Trailer Truck Driver drives large commercial vehicles such as tractor-trailers, semi-trucks, or big rigs. Responsibilities typically include transporting cargo across long distances, sometimes over the course of multiple days. They may work for trucking companies, freight carriers, logistics, or shipping companies.

Job Description
Overview We are seeking professional and dependable truck drivers to join our growing company. We generally operate within a 150 mile radius, so you are home daily. The ideal candidate will be responsible for safely operating commercial trucks, including tractor-trailers & roll-off , to transport freight across various routes. This role requires adherence to all FMCSA and DOT regulations. Drivers will ensure timely deliveries while maintaining safety and compliance standards. Experience with flatbeds, tankers, flowboy & lowboy trailers is highly valued. The position offers an opportunity to work in a dynamic environment with a focus on safety, efficiency, and customer satisfaction. Responsibilities Safely operate a variety of commercial trucks, including tractor-trailers, flatbeds, tankers, flowboy and lowboy trailers. Navigate routes using GPS navigation systems to ensure timely delivery across local and regional routes. Load and unload cargo efficiently while adhering to safety protocols and proper manual handling techniques. Comply with all FMCSA and DOT regulations and safety standards during transportation and cargo handling. Transport freight securely over designated routes, ensuring delivery deadlines are met. Perform routine inspections of the vehicle before and after trips; report any mechanical issues promptly. Maintain accurate records of deliveries, mileage logs, and compliance documentation as required by regulations.. Qualifications Valid commercial driver's license (CDL) with a minimum of 3 years of experience. Proven experience in truck driving, including route driving and delivery driving in various environments such as flatbed or refrigerated transport. Knowledge of FMCSA (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ration) regulations, DOT (Department of Transportation) rules Experience with GPS navigation systems for route planning and execution. Ability to handle manual transmission trucks and perform manual handling tasks safely. Strong understanding of logistics cargo handling and truck loading/unloading procedures. Excellent driving skills with a clean driving record; experience with freight transportation preferred. Ability to work independently while maintaining safety standards. Physical ability to load/unload cargo and heavy goods safely.
